Overview
Robinsons Gapan is a major commercial complex situated in Gapan City, Nueva Ecija, within the Luzon region of the Philippines. The facility is strategically located along the Pan-Philippine Highway, a critical arterial road that facilitates access for residents of Gapan and commuters from neighboring municipalities. Owned and operated by Robinsons Land Corporation, one of the largest mall operators in the country, the development serves as a key retail and leisure destination in the province.
The mall officially opened its doors to the public on November 30, 2022. This inauguration marked a significant milestone for the Robinsons brand, as Robinsons Gapan became the 53rd mall under its portfolio nationwide. Within the local context of Nueva Ecija, it holds the distinction of being the second Robinsons Mall established in the province, expanding the brand’s footprint beyond its initial entry in the region.
In terms of scale, Robinsons Gapan is the second-largest shopping mall in Nueva Ecija. It trails only SM City Cabanatuan in size, positioning itself as a dominant commercial hub in the province. The complex features a gross floor area of over 40,000 square meters, providing ample space for a diverse mix of retail stores, dining options, and entertainment facilities. What are the main features of Robinsons Gapan?
Robinsons Gapan functions as a comprehensive lifestyle destination for residents of Gapan and surrounding areas in Nueva Ecija. The facility is anchored by four primary retail and entertainment components: Robinsons Supermarket, Robinsons Department Store, Robinsons Movieworld, and the Eat Street food court. These anchors provide a mix of grocery shopping, apparel retail, cinematic entertainment, and diverse dining options within the mall’s gross floor area of over 40,000 m².

Local Culinary and Retail Anchors
Robinsons Land Corporation has integrated several homegrown enterprises that serve as familiar touchstones for residents of Gapan and neighboring areas. Edna's Cakeland, a well-known local bakery, maintains a presence within the mall, offering products that cater to the province’s strong tradition of cake-centric celebrations and daily bread consumption. Similarly, NE Pacific Bakeshop represents the local baking industry, providing residents with access to regional favorites without requiring travel to the provincial capital. These establishments are not merely tenants but act as cultural anchors, ensuring the mall feels integrated into the local economic fabric rather than an imported retail imposition.
The food court and casual dining sectors further emphasize local preferences through outlets like CLT Café and Tago Café. These venues provide familiar dining experiences that complement the more standardized fast-food options typically found in large-scale Philippine malls. The presence of 3JR Pasalubong highlights the importance of gift-giving and souvenir culture in the region. Located in a province with strong agricultural roots and frequent inter-city travel via the Pan-Philippine Highway, the demand for convenient, high-quality pasalubong items is significant. 3JR’s inclusion addresses this specific local need, offering residents and visitors a centralized location to purchase traditional gifts and local delicacies.
